Hey, i spent now some time to fix my trouble with the upgrade from 4.0.7 to 4.5 with Files_Sharing. There were more issues for me than initially found.
First, I got errors because OC_FileSystem was not initialized, then the user backends where not available. This is fixed with 15e02726d76555ea9eb2dd59a88d2310bcd9b08c I hope it makes sense. Then the old reshares made the update script fail. I fixed it with 80fde2d8d1a0f70a62416241a9bf9c8e4f0ac489. Doing so, the Reshares will be recreated. Again I hope that makes sense. Now, I was hit by the error that a file has been shared twice with a public link, this will make the update script also break. Since it is more or less OK now (the Shared link will be done) I am fine with a notice about that. However, an exception is thrown on error, i.e. white page with error messages for the user and no finished Update. For me I solved it by replacing the Exception with the OCP\Util::writeLog. I hesitated to push it to master, yet. The last thing is that the old table is not deleted (it is prepared, though, i uncommented it for me). As long as the table persists and the entries are in the new table, new collission will occur. As long as the Exception is thrown, it will make things worse. I pledge for using writeLog and removing (or at least renaming) of the table. I leave this to Michael. And last thing: the old public links do not work anymore. I have no idea how to fix it.
